Transaction 32eb626e5fe0399b39160d2a0ac43903147afc9daa4e241a3d19edcc79cb2d06

5 Input
2 Outputs
  • 32eb626e5fe0399b39160d2a0ac43903147afc9daa4e241a3d19edcc79cb2d06:0
  • value  1200000000
    address  13oYiSfZPFfUjz6Mia471VeEvRH6fT6uuZ
  • 32eb626e5fe0399b39160d2a0ac43903147afc9daa4e241a3d19edcc79cb2d06:1
  • value  501074281
    address  1Mr23oveWWWS5CBZDWnQq2U37CZVN5D51e